Crown & Owls deliver this highly watchable and engaging promo for Toby Gale’s single Showdown, in which a very pushy father gets his son to ‘man-up’ in preparation for his own, very special showdown…
“This is our first video to be released after changing our name from Brown Bread Films to Crowns & Owls,” explain the directors. “After hearing the first few bars of the track, it’s glaringly obvious that this is music from a certain time and place. So we began to pool together a list of references that would compliment the sounds that Toby produces.
“The video follows a pushy parent story, of an aggressive father who is forcing his son through the final preparations before ‘the big night’. But just what this night consists of remains unknown until we’re actually within it.
“We were in preproduction for a good six weeks – conducting a period piece on a tight budget requires strategy and relies very much on the right locations. As we couldn’t really afford to dress the sets we had to find relatively preserved places to shoot. And we spent several weeks casting for the the two kids, as (without giving too much away) one skill had to take priority over their acting abilities. Rueben Crossland-Jones, who played our lead character, was a true godsend partly because of his look, but his abilities were also very impressive.
“The video was a pleasure to shoot and the whole experience felt like a journey. We hope the video is as fun to watch, as it was to make!”
